All face cards of spades are removed from a pack of $\displaystyle 52$ playing cards and the remaining pack is shuffled well. A card is then drawn at random from the remaining pack. Find the probability of getting :(a)a face card(b)an ace or a jack

Marking-scheme solution
After removing face cards of spades, total number of cards \(\displaystyle =52-3=49\)
(a) \(\displaystyle P(\) a face card \(\displaystyle )=\frac{9}{49}\)
(b) \(\displaystyle \mathrm{P}(\) an ace or a jack \(\displaystyle )=\frac{7}{49}\) or \(\displaystyle \frac{1}{7}\)
